Mahoney Carneros Single Vineyard Pinot Noir, 2 Bottles
In the early 1970s, Francis and Kathleen Mahoney built a small family winery in a region soon to become the Carneros Appellation. Their goal was to produce the very best Pinot Noir California could offer. Decades of experimentation in their certified sustainable vineyards and in the wine cellar have given the Carneros Wine Company team more experience than you'd find in operations ten times the size. Still going strong after all these decades, the Mahoneys are proud to bring you their old-school, family-style wines crafted with love and care.
Mahoney 2015 Carneros Estate Pinot Noir: This sumptuous Pinot Noir is comprised many lots of Pinot Noir from our two estate vineyards: the Mahoney Ranch vineyard in the Napa side of the Carneros, and the Las Brisas vineyard in the Sonoma side of Carneros. Showcasing multiple distinct Pinot Noir clonal selections from diverse micro-climates and soils within our vineyards, this wine is the benchmark by which Carneros Pinots should be measured.
The 2015 vintage Estate Pinot has a pronounced French oak presence that gives this wine a very supple/elegant mouthfeel. The dark fruit flavors of black cherry and blackberry combine with these earthy/spicy notes to deliver a very delicious Pinot Noir that fills the palate from molar to molar.
Mahoney 2014 Carneros Las Brisas Vineyard Pinot Noir: When our blending team sits down to create the final blends for the Mahoney Vineyards wines, it doesn’t take us long to identify the lots that will go into the Las Brisas Pinot. Even though we taste the wines blind, Las Brisas vineyard lots tend to have a luxurious texture and a bright fruit component that is quite different than what we taste in the Mahoney Ranch lots.
What we found in the 2014 vintage Pinots was that, regardless of the vineyard they came from, the wines were dense, structured, and they displayed a dark fruit character. In fact, this may be one of the biggest bodied Las Brisas Pinots ever, and that means it will be one of the most sought out wines we have ever released from this vineyard. We bottled only 120 cases of this wine!
